The second patient in the South died of H1N1 flu

The 61-year-old man in Dong Thap has just died at Cho Ray Hospital (Ho Chi Minh City), the test result of samples positive for influenza A / H1N1 virus.

The patient was taken to Cho Ray Hospital on June 1 in the situation of severe lung damage. 7 days earlier, the patient with a productive cough with abdominal pain, bought medicine but did not stop. At Dong Thap General Hospital, patients with shortness of breath, severe respiratory failure should be transferred to the higher level.

Doctor - Dr. Hoang Lan Phuong, deputy head of Tropical Diseases, Cho Ray Hospital, said that the results of X-rays showed that the lungs of patients were infected, the tissues of the two lungs were seriously damaged. Patients were treated with antibiotics while taking samples to test for H1N1, H5N1 and H7N9 flu. Later results were positive for H1N1.

The patient immediately received isolation treatment, was very alert and had good contact but coal difficulty breathing. This situation is prolonged and there is no progress despite a positive emergency. The patient died after several hours of hospitalization.

Dr. Phuong said, the patients were hospitalized when the condition was too severe, which was the cause of ineffective cure. The patient's family has 9 adults but so far no one has a fever.

Cho Ray Hospital is also actively treating a 24-year-old female patient in District 9, Ho Chi Minh City, suffering from influenza A / H1N1. This patient had the flu during pregnancy, had to give birth to a baby in the 34th week of pregnancy. Currently, her health condition is very critical, the patient is on mechanical ventilation and life is very conservative.

In early May, a home patient in District 11, HCMC, also died of H1N1 flu. This person was hospitalized with difficulty breathing and despite a positive emergency, the condition did not improve.

In the North, on May 21, Ha Giang Department of Health confirmed 56-year-old male patient, in Lung Sinh village, Viet Lam commune, Vi Xuyen district, the first case of H1N1 flu in this year in the locality. On May 21, the patient died.

Earlier in April, the Central Hospital of Tropical Diseases received a 46-year-old male patient, Yen Bai, who contracted pandemic H1N1 flu in a very severe condition and died after only 2 days.
